Built-in iSight will not work with Skype

I have a new Macbook Pro that I purchased about a month ago, running OS
X 10.5.8.
I've been using Skype to video chat, and at first everything was working
very well. In the middle of a chat, however, the video stopped working
altogether.
If I go to the video tab in Skype preferences, the camera will then turn
on and I can see myself, but once I go back to the call, the camera
won't turn on (the green light on my camera stays off too). In video
preferences I have the following options checked: Enable Skype Video,
Automatically receive video from: People in my Contact list, and Show
that I have video to: People in my contact list. I have also tried to
enable the "Start my video automatically" option but to no avail. The
video camera it is set to use is the Built-in iSight.
I have tried reinstalling skype, including deleting all the preference
files on the computer, but that did not help.
The video works fine in other applications such as Photobooth, iMovie and Google Chat. I have browsed through the many Skype forum posts about similar issues, as well as Apple forums and have tried every fix that people have suggested including resetting my SMC, updating all my applications, trying Skype under different user accounts, reinstalling Quicktime, reinstalling Skype (as outlined in the Uninstall guide for mac), repairing permissions, etc.
I am pretty sure that this problem began directly after I switched to
SCREEN SHARING during a video chat. When I switched back to Video, it
did not work.
No other applications that use my camera are running.
I am assuming that since it originally worked with Skype, and since I had not touched ANY of the options in Skype and have done nothing other than try screen sharing, and since I did a complete Skype reinstall includeing preferences, that the problem should NOT be with the Skype program itself, but rather something that was modified in the operating system configuration during screen sharing.
The only other thing I can think of trying is to reinstall iSight, although I haven't been able to figure out how to do that, or to reinstall my entire operating system, which I don't see as an acceptable solution.
I am using Skype Version 2.8.0.659

    You may need many other updates to retain compatibility with Lion. I suggest you reinstall Snow Leopard. Unfortunately, you will need to erase the drive first. Be sure to backup your data if you haven't done so already.
    Clean Install of Snow Leopard
    Be sure to make a backup first because the following procedure will erase
    the drive and everything on it.
         1. Boot the computer using the Snow Leopard Installer Disc or the Disc 1 that came
             with your computer.  Insert the disc into the optical drive and restart the computer.
             After the chime press and hold down the  "C" key.  Release the key when you see
             a small spinning gear appear below the dark gray Apple logo.
         2. After the installer loads select your language and click on the Continue
             button. When the menu bar appears select Disk Utility from the Utilities menu.
             After DU loads select the hard drive entry from the left side list (mfgr.'s ID and drive
             size.)  Click on the Partition tab in the DU main window.  Set the number of
             partitions to one (1) from the Partitions drop down menu, click on Options button
             and select GUID, click on OK, then set the format type to MacOS Extended
             (Journaled, if supported), then click on the Apply button.
         3. When the formatting has completed quit DU and return to the installer.  Proceed
             with the OS X installation and follow the directions included with the installer.
         4. When the installation has completed your computer will Restart into the Setup
             Assistant. After you finish Setup Assistant will complete the installation after which
             you will be running a fresh install of OS X.  You can now begin the update process
             by opening Software Update and installing all recommended updates to bring your
             installation current.

  • HDX 9010nr, Radeon 2600 will not work with WIndows 7

    Apparently, HP is not going to support the HDX 9010nr for Windows 7.  That's the bad news, the good news is that it "mostly" works. 
    The only big issue is that the display driver stops every few minutes and then restarts.  So you sit there for thirty seconds while the machine recovers.  But, it doesn’t support a second screen; and worse, every 10th time the video driver crashes; it locks up the whole machine. 
     ATI has a version of the Radeon 2600 software that worked with the Release Candidate (RC) of Windows 7, but it will not work with the shipped version of Windows 7.  ATI recommends that you get a version from your hardware vendor.  Which brings me back to the first sentence.  HP isn't supporting the 9010nr. 
    The question is do any of the "supported" HP laptops have the ATI Radeon 2600?  If so, might that work on the HDX 9010nr?
